Engineering Team, which is subscribed to OpenStack Compute (nova). https://bugs.launchpad.net/bugs/1887377 Title: nova does not loadbalance asignmnet of resources on a host based on avaiablity of pci device, hugepages or pcpus. Status in OpenStack Compute (nova): Invalid Bug description: Nova has supported hugpages, cpu pinning and pci numa affintiy for a very long time. since its introduction the advice has always been to create a flavor that mimic your typeical hardware toplogy. i.e. if all your compute host have 2 numa nodes the you should create flavor that request 2 numa nodes. for along time operators have ignored this advice and continued to create singel numa node flavor sighting that after 5+ year of hardware venders working with VNF vendor to make there product numa aware, vnf often still do not optimize properly for a multi numa environment. as a result many operator still deploy single numa vms although that is becoming less common over time. when you deploy a vm with a single numa node today we more or less iterate over the host numa node in order and assign the vm to the first numa nodes where it fits. on a host without any pci devices whitelisted for openstack management this behvaior result in numa nodes being filled linerally form numa 0 to numa n. that mean if a host had 100G of hugepage on both numa node 0 and 1 and you schduled 101 1G singel numa vms to the host, 100 vm would spawn on numa0 and 1 vm would spwan on numa node 1. that means that the first 100 vms would all contened for cpu resouces on the first numa node while the last vm had all of the secound numa ndoe to its own use. the correct behavior woudl be for nova to round robin asign the vms attepmetin to keep the resouce avapiableity blanced. this will maxiumise performance for indivigual vms while pessimisng the schduling of large vms on a host. to this end a new numa blancing config option (unset, pack or spread) should be added and we should sort numa nodes in decending(spread) or acending(pack) order based on pMEM, pCPUs, mempages and pci devices in that sequence. in future release when numa is in placment this sorting will need to be done in a weigher that sorts the allocation caindiates based on the same pack/spread cirtira. i am filing this as a bug not a feature as this will have a significant impact for existing deployment that either expected https://specs.openstack.org/openstack/nova- specs/specs/pike/implemented/reserve-numa-with-pci.html to implement this logic already or who do not follow our existing guidance on creating flavor that align to the host topology.
